Utz Brands (NYSE:UTZ) Trading 7.5% Higher Following Strong Earnings

Utz Brands, Inc. (NYSE:UTZGet Free Report) shares traded up 7.5% during mid-day trading on Thursday following a stronger than expected earnings report. The company traded as high as $14.37 and last traded at $14.48. 287,152 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 74% from the average session volume of 1,111,555 shares. The stock had previously closed at $13.47.

The company reported $0.22 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.19 by $0.03. Utz Brands had a positive return on equity of 7.25% and a negative net margin of 0.99%.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.16 earnings per share.

Utz Brands Increases Dividend

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, January 2nd. Investors of record on Monday, December 16th were issued a $0.061 dividend. This represents a $0.24 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.69%. This is an increase from Utz Brands’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.06.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, December 16th. Utz Brands’s dividend payout ratio is -126.32%.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

A number of equities analysts recently issued reports on the company. Piper Sandler lowered their price target on Utz Brands from $24.00 to $20.00 and set an “overweight” rating for the company in a report on Thursday, January 16th. Mizuho reduced their price objective on Utz Brands from $21.00 to $19.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research note on Monday, February 10th. TD Cowen cut their price target on Utz Brands from $21.00 to $17.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research note on Wednesday, January 8th. Finally, Barclays cut their price target on Utz Brands from $19.00 to $17.00 and set an “overweight” rating for the company in a research note on Friday, January 17th.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and eight have issued a buy rating to the st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company currently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us target price of $20.00.

Utz Brands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Utz Brands, Inc engages in manufacture, marketing, and distribution of snack foods. It offers a range of salty snacks, including salty snacks, including potato chips, tortilla chips, pretzels, cheese snacks, pork skins, veggie snacks, pub/party mixes, tortilla chips, salsa and dips, ready-to-eat popcorn, and other snacks under the Utz, Zapp’s, ON THE BORDER, Golden Flake, Boulder Canyon, Hawaiian, TORTIYAHS!, etc.
